fluid-type-ui is a confirmed malicious npm package (MAL-2026-11136) that opens a backdoor for remote access (malicious version 2.0.8). Do not install it — remove it immediately and rotate any exposed credentials.
Malicious code in fluid-type-ui (npm)
What this malware does
src/index.js in [email protected] contains a hidden code block, pushed off-screen by a long run of tab characters, that runs when the module is loaded via require. The block queries Ethereum JSON-RPC endpoints (1rpc.io/eth, eth.drpc.org, eth.blockscout.com) for a transaction from the hardcoded address 0xa322e5f3d311d3080e6f0121063e9adc2490ef1a, extracts two IPv4 addresses embedded in the transaction's to field, HTTP-GETs /0x/ls from the first, XOR-decrypts the response with a 16-byte key, and passes the decoded bytes to eval with a prelude that binds global.r=require and global.m=module. The result is arbitrary attacker-controlled code execution on every require of the package, with the command-and-control destination mutable via new on-chain transactions, making takedown resistant. The package is presented as a Tailwind plugin; the EtherHiding-style loader has no relationship to that stated purpose.

If you installed it — respond
fluid-type-ui establishes remote access, so treat any host that installed it as fully compromised. Isolate the machine, remove the package, rotate all credentials it could reach, and rebuild from a trusted image rather than cleaning in place — a backdoor may have planted additional persistence.
